Re: [Mk2] [Generic] wheel and tyre question

The best offset for an MK2 is about 30 on the front and 35 on the rear (for standard suspension and no bodykit anyway).
Agree with tyre size too, 235 seems a little wide for a 7J rim. :thumleft:
